#ef7f1f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ef7f1f is composed of 93.7% red, 49.8%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.9% magenta, 87%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 27.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 52.9%. #ef7f1f color hex could be obtained by blending #fffe3e with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#ef7f1f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0701 is the darkest color, while #fffd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ef7f1f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898785 is the less saturated color, while #f87e16 is the most saturated one.
